De Gustibus Celebrates Its 30th Anniversary Next Week
De Gustibus has been holding cooking classes on the eighth floor of Macy's since 1980, providing us hapless plebes with the opportunity to learn firsthand from the likes of Mario Batali, Jacques Pépin, Madhur Jaffrey, Sara Jenkins, Edna Lewis, and Alfred Portale, to name but a very, very few. ![]()
On the eighth floor, chefly nirvana.
Next Wednesday, the cooking school -- which was founded by Arlene Feltman Sailhac and has hosted more than 900 chefs, restaurateurs, wine experts, and cookbook writers -- begins its 30th season. The school is celebrating with a lineup that will include Patti Jackson, Cat Cora, Bruce and Eric Bromberg, Joan Nathan, and Nick Anderer. More information about class registration can be found here; for any advance planners out there, the last class of the year, on December 15, will be taught by Marcus Samuelsson.
